Output 161cdc267669b2a32f80cb4f8f45213fcc981ec50fa6f95e83b40a7a6e9b8e87:0

value
4058702
script pubkey
OP_0 OP_PUSHBYTES_20 cc6ae43c53ee20d925ce404cccaccafc84e0ee0b
address
bc1qe34wg0znacsdjfwwgpxvetx2ljzwpmstryj0px
transaction
161cdc267669b2a32f80cb4f8f45213fcc981ec50fa6f95e83b40a7a6e9b8e87
spent
true